Knowlify is an Artificial Intelligence (AI) enhanced tool that generates animated explainer videos for businesses. It has been designed with accessibility in mind to facilitate users who lack advanced design skills.
With it, one can transform documents, scripts, and ideas into professional animations in significantly less time than traditional methods would allow.
Knowlify offers two distinct creation paths. Its Self-Serve Platform is designed to allow users to autonomously produce explainer videos. By inputting their content, users can generate an animated video swiftly and efficiently.
Knowlify also offers custom Hand-Made Videos, where its team provides a start-to-end service, covering all aspects from conception to the final product, delivering personalized, high-quality videos that fit your unique brand attributes.
The platform is versatile and engineered to serve a multitude of industries including SaaS, Finance, MedTech, and more. Knowlify is also under development to provide AI training for corporate teams, intending to empower businesses to optimize the use of AI tools and workflows.

A Professional Framework to Evaluate Knowlify
When considering Knowlify for integration into your organizational workflow, we recommend deploying a structured score card across three critical operational pillars: Security & Compliance, Integration Friction, and long-term Price Scalability. Rather than looking only at basic feature lists, modern procurement teams must assess how a software platform behaves under high load and how well it fits into the team's data security guidelines.
1. Security and Database Compliance
Depending on your operating region and field, ensure that Knowlify supports standard security layers such as SOC 2 Type II certifications, GDPR compliance, or HIPAA-compliant database encryption. If the tool connects directly to client database tables or handles user passwords, verify that they implement multi-factor authentication (MFA), single sign-on (SSO) integrations, and end-to-end data encryption in transit and at rest.
2. API Coverage and Custom Integrations
Siloed data is the primary cause of operational friction. Evaluate if Knowlify has native connectors for your current project trackers, messaging hubs, and customer communication channels. For custom developer requirements, check if they provide a fully documented REST API with reasonable rate limits, comprehensive Webhooks support, and robust SDK packages in your language. A flexible API layer saves hundreds of hours of manual copy-paste overhead.
3. Total Cost of Ownership (TCO)
SaaS pricing packages are often deceptively simple. When reviewing Knowlify's billing structure, map out your team's projected expansion over the next 12 to 24 months. Determine how costs scale as your customer database increases or as you add team members. Factor in setup costs, mandatory support plan upgrades, API access fees, and storage overage rates to understand the true cost before committing to a contract.

This has got a super-positive future. After creating just one video, I could see that there would be a large use-case for most industries, including mine with Online Marketing. One thing I did notice was that assets that appear on screen often overlap each other. The same was apparent on most of the other videos in their showcase. Once they get over this hurdle, it'll be worth paying for, for sure.
